        To me, the animation at the beginning was rough and really basic to me. Sometimes it bothered me but that improves over time throughout the episodes. But silence in the scenes was the sleeper that killed alot of the scenes in the series. This is where the presence of ambient sounds and music is crucial in these animation with the absence of voice acting. Not to mention, that there was alot of things that happened which should have had sounds, but did not.

            Yeah, when you watch it without the context it was given over the time when it was being made, it is packed with issues. And some jokes ruin some serious moments which is really a letdown. If the plot where to move more slowly and be better conveyed with a larger amount of context as well as with certain events being display better, it would have been way better. Instead, a large portion of it felt rushed. Especially in the animation where there was an absence of intensity, weight, power, sound and other things that make an animation satisfying. And I hear you on the part about making his own OC as a god on SN. Which doesn’t make sence for various reasons within a universe that is supposed to be a depiction of the SN community, but primarily he makes himself seem ridiculously overpowered compared to the villian which appears as a bit of some ego feeding.
